In this episode of Global Economic Press, Alex Brady discusses a groundbreaking development in the automotive industry with the recent $10 million funding raised by Self Inspection Inc. Founded by veterans from Apple, NVIDIA, and the auto industry, Self Inspection aims to revolutionize how vehicle condition is recorded and shared. The funding round, led by Sandberg Bernthal Venture Partners, seeks to establish a single trusted record of a car's state throughout its lifecycle. This innovation is poised to transform automotive transactions by providing a reliable source of truth for vehicle condition, which is currently one of the least standardized data points in the industry. Self Inspection's platform, powered by artificial intelligence, allows operators, drivers, dealers, and consumers to capture, analyze, and share trusted condition data using a smartphone. The company has already completed over one million inspections, saving customers more than 300,000 operational hours and cutting costs by over $80 million. With strategic backing from United States AutoForce and Westlake Financial, Self Inspection is set to expand across North America and Europe, further integrating its Vehicle Condition Intelligence into the digital automotive ecosystem.
